spatialist

/ˈspeɪʃəlɪst/

Definitions

1. noun

A person who studies, advocates, or practices the concept of spatialism, often in art, architecture, or philosophy.

“The spatialist’s unique approach to urban planning resulted in a more efficient use of space.”

2. noun

Someone who is concerned with or has a strong interest in the spatial relationships and organization of objects, people, or things.

“As a spatialist, she carefully planned the layout of her living room to optimize the flow of traffic.”
